No discussion of Indonesian music is complete without Dangdut . A fusion of Malay folk music, Indian Hindustani, and Arabic orchestration, Dangdut is the sound of the working class. Characterized by the beat of the gendang drum and the sensual goyang (dance), it has been modernized by artists like Via Vallen , who blends Dangdut with EDM and Pop, creating "Dangdut Koplo." This genre remains the most politically and socially potent form of entertainment in the country.

Beyond commercial blockbusters, Indonesian auteur cinema thrives globally. Directors like Kamila Andini ( Yuni , Before, Now & Then ) and Edwin ( Vengeance Is Mine, All Others Pay Cash , which won the Golden Leopard at Locarno) routinely pick up awards at top-tier festivals. Furthermore, global streaming giants like Netflix, Disney+ Hotstar, and Prime Video have heavily invested in original Indonesian content. High-budget series like Cigarette Girl ( Gadis Kretek ) have introduced global audiences to Indonesia’s rich historical and romantic dramas. 2. One of the most prominent aspects of Indonesian entertainment is its music scene. Indonesia has a long history of traditional music, with genres such as gamelan, dangdut, and keroncong being staples of the country's musical identity. In recent years, however, contemporary genres like pop, rock, and hip-hop have gained immense popularity, with Indonesian artists such as Isyana Sarasvati, Raisa, and Rich Chigga achieving both national and international recognition. The rise of music streaming platforms has also democratized access to music, allowing emerging artists to reach wider audiences.

South Korean dramas and K-pop have a massive foothold, leading to the rise of local "I-Pop" groups that emulate the K-pop training model while singing in Indonesian. Horror is the undisputed king of the Indonesian box office. Directors like Joko Anwar have revolutionized the genre by anchoring supernatural elements in deep social commentary and Islamic or local mythology.
